Celebrate the Holidays Without Financial Stress The holidays are a time for joy and connection, but for seniors on fixed incomes, they can also bring financial worries. Careful planning and budgeting help ensure that celebrations remain enjoyable and stress-free. By taking a few simple steps, seniors can make the most of the season without overspending.
